Biography

 Asim Ahmed Elnour is currently an Assistant Professor in the Clinical Pharmacy Program, College of Pharmacy at Al Ain University, Abu Dhabi Campus.  Prior to that from January 2019 to June 2020 he was an associate professor at the Department of Pharmacy Practice, College of Pharmacy, Gulf Medical University (GMU), Ajman-UAE. Prior to that from January 2016 to January 2019, he was an Associate Professor and Pharmacy Program Lead in Program of Pharmacy at Fatima College of Health Sciences (FCHS), Al Ain, UAE. He has been adjunct clinical Associate Professor (2016 to 2017 at Monash University – Australia), Adjunct Assistant Professor (at College of Medicine-COM; UAE University 2010 to 2016). He has worked as lecturer (2010 to 2012) with Al Ain University of Sciences and Technology (AUST), UAE and as lecturer (from 2000 to 2005) with Ajman University, UAE.

Education

  • PhD, Queen's University Belfast, United Kingdom, 2004
  • MSc. Queen's University Belfast, United Kingdom, 1998
  • 1985 B-Pharm Honor - Pharmacy College - Khartoum University - Sudan
